Founded in 2006, Vikram Solar has grown into one of India’s top solar power companies. It specializes in manufacturing solar panels and providing EPC (Engineering, Procurement, and Construction) services. The company also focuses on large-scale solar projects, contributing significantly to the country’s renewable energy transition.

1. India’s Renewable Energy Commitment

India has set ambitious renewable energy targets, aiming to reach 500 GW of renewable energy capacity by 2030. This drive has created an ideal environment for solar companies, and Vikram Solar has effectively capitalized on these opportunities. The government’s policies and incentives, including subsidies and tax benefits for solar projects, have given Vikram Solar a competitive edge in the market. As the government continues to push for cleaner energy solutions, Vikram Solar stands to benefit from the growing demand for solar energy, positively affecting its stock performance.

3. Expanding Global Presence

While Vikram Solar’s foundation is in India, the company has successfully expanded its operations to international markets. The company has secured projects across the United States, Europe, and the Middle East, tapping into the global demand for solar energy solutions. These international ventures have allowed the company to diversify its revenue streams and reduce its reliance on the Indian market.

This global expansion has enhanced Vikram Solar’s visibility in international markets, which has attracted foreign investors. As the company continues to secure more projects and expand its footprint, it strengthens its position in the renewable energy sector, further fueling growth.

2. Regulatory Risks

Vikram Solar’s success is closely tied to government policies related to renewable energy. Changes in solar tariffs, subsidies, or government incentives could affect the company’s profitability. For example, the introduction of lower subsidies or higher import tariffs on solar components could raise production costs, negatively impacting Vikram Solar’s margins.

While the Indian government has been supportive of solar energy, any policy changes that adversely affect Vikram Solar could lead to fluctuations in its share price. Therefore, the company must stay adaptable to regulatory changes to mitigate risks associated with policy shifts.

3. Fluctuations in Raw Material Costs

Vikram Solar, like other solar manufacturers, is heavily dependent on raw materials such as silicon and aluminum. Fluctuations in the prices of these materials can significantly affect the company’s production costs. An increase in raw material costs could lead to higher production expenses, which may, in turn, erode profit margins.

Vikram Solar must find ways to manage and mitigate raw material price fluctuations to maintain its competitive pricing and profitability, ensuring that these factors do not negatively affect its share price.
